I'd much rather have a cat. I like having an animal in the house who I can pet and remain comfortable with. Dogs are way too ****ing high-strung, especially the small ones. They slobber, smell bad, and are a hell of a lot more to take care of than cats. Daily walks, training, all that. They also do a lot more stupid stuff than cats do, like dig holes in the yard, chase shit, and eat things they shouldn't.

I don't give a shit if you can train them to do tricks. It's just more dog treats for me to buy. I'll go play with my neighbors' dog if I ever want to get my jollies from that.

All the cats I've ever owned have been friendly, respectful of my things around the house, and great friends to have. Most people who can't be around cats are usually just impatient and expect the cat to love them back unconditionally. It goes both ways. The cat will trust you if you show your trust and give it its personal space. It's really not that hard.
